HKSAR v. HACHI CHAN, VIVIAN
- Citation
- HKSAR v. HACHI CHAN, VIVIAN
- Court
- Court of First Instance
- Case number
- HCMA692/2010
The conviction was upheld because the trial magistrate's direct assessment of witness credibility and factual findings were entitled to deference; however the sentence was reduced from HK$3,000 to HK$1,000 because the original fine was manifestly excessive given the appellant's first conviction, health issues and the low value of the items.
